Purpose
The City of Marion's Tree Program was established to effectively manage the public's tree resources, which contribute to the aesthetic, economic, and environmental well-being of the community. All street trees (trees within the public right of way) and park trees are managed under the City's jurisdiction.
The program also serves as a source of information to help residents improve their knowledge of proper tree selection, care, and benefits in an effort to protect, preserve, and restore the urban forest canopy community-wide. This is accomplished through the leadership of the City's Tree Board. The City of Marion has been recognized since 1987 as a Tree City USA for its efforts to preserve and enhance the urban forest.
